
Duke (age 52) and Lauren (age 26) are not only a father and daughter team, but one with fences to mend. They became estranged for several years when Lauren told her father she was a lesbian. Drama! They hope to rebuild the relationship they once had. Duke is the owner of a tour company while Lauren is a speech and language pathologist. They both hail from Warwick, Rhode Island.

Dustin and Kandice are both 24-years old and they're both beauty queens. Dustin is the reigning Miss California and a marketing director from Riverside, California. Kandice is the reigning Miss New York and a Rockette (you know, the chorus line ones from Radio City Music Hall) living in New York City, New York. They first met while rooming together as they participated in a Miss USA Pageant and have been best friends ever since. Dustin is religious and conservative while Kandice is wild and impulsive.

Erwin and Godwin Cho, ages 32 and 29 respectively, are brothers hailing from San Francisco, California. Erwin is an insurance company manager and Godwin is a financial analyst. Erwin is a Harvard grad and Godwin wants to show he has what it takes to win. They're both well-traveled and love to compete.

Both Kellie and Jamie are 22-years old and they both hail from Columbia, South Carolina. Kellie is studying broadcast journalism and Jamie is a recent college graduate. They were both active on the cheerleading squad, are highly competitive, physically fit, and feel that they can win the race.
